Originally one of the most prominent decompilers, it is now considered outdated and has been abandoned by its developers. It struggled with newer builds of Fusion 2.5 and often required specific, older versions of the software (Build 286 or earlier) to open the outputted files. This paper examines methods for decompiling Clickteam Fusion 2.5 (CF2.5) projects, the technical obstacles encountered, and the ethical and legal implications. We outline CF2.5's project structure, describe reverse-engineering approaches for extracting assets and reconstructing logic, evaluate tooling and automation strategies, and provide best-practice recommendations for researchers and developers seeking to recover lost source or audit binaries while minimizing legal risk.
